GBThere are pros and cons Lots of choices of configurations and lovely fabrics. So far, cat proof. Modular concept great for a room that is difficult to access with large furniture. Construction was easy but takes time. The instructions are easy to follow. Deep seating is not very deep. Seat cushions are quite firm but not uncomfortable. There is a chemical smell that lasts for many weeks. Overall, I feel the cost exceeds the quality

GBAbsolutely LOVE Our New Couch I had been searching for a new couch for a few months. Our house was built in 1968 so the concept isn't open and we have a smaller space to work with. Everything on the market was oversized and while I loved the look our home would not accommodate that. I came across Home Reserve on a complete whim and was intrigued. We ordered the fabric samples that came extremely quickly! We then decided to order the trial piece. It was extremely easy to put together. It took us about a month to order the couch and we had it within 2 weeks. There are so many configurations you can choose it was hard to narrow down what we wanted. The couch and ottoman came in 8 boxes. I put together 2 of the 4 pieces in one evening and then the other 2 the next day. Each box was labelled, with individual instructions and ample pieces. It's a sold couch, and heavy which is great so it doesn't move around like our previous one did. I absolutely LOVE the couch and while it was more than we wanted to originally spend I can see it holding up for years and years to come. I love that I can swap out cushions and colors if need be, wash them if that requires (1 child, 2 cats.) We went with the Maltese Flex fabric (great neutral color without being stark white and so soft.) We ordered one modular ottoman, then the deep seat Laney style which is great for wanting that cover feel without it overtaking our living room! Over all we are so extremely happy with the couch.
